purposeful women network launches a women only empowerment seminar

Submitted by: Xoliswa Moraka

 

 

Purposeful Women Network (PWN) will on the 10 May 2014 launch a Women-Only empowerment seminar themed "20 for Women" with the intention of inspiring, empowering, equipping and linking women in and around the community of Alexandra Township with information and tools that will enable them to make the life-changes necessary to live their best lives in every aspect of it.

 

The event will take place in Alexandra Township at Central Johannesburg College (Cnr. Canning & Ninth Rd) from 12pm – 5pm with 7 thought leaders tackling topics relating to spirituality, beauty & image, relationships, careers, finance, health & wellness and living out your purpose.

 

 

Purposeful Women Network (PWN) is a women-led platform whose mission is to inspire, empower, equip and link women with the primary purpose of enabling them to fulfil personal and professional dreams. Through transformation-driven motivational seminars, women workshops and coaching programmes they hope to build a society of women who are purposeful and successful.

The event is not about listening to other women who share how good they have it, but rather it’s targeted at those women in need of a break-through who are struggling with something in life and which is stopping them from realising their dreams and living the life they are meant for. "We want to cause a paradigm shift moving women from where they are to where they want to be," commented Xoliswa Moraka one of the Co-Founders of Purposeful Women Network.
